Setting the Background for Translating Bheegi Saree
Rain songs have a cherished place in Hindi
film music. The allure of romancing in the rains is obviously irresistible and
right from Pyaar Hua Ikraar Hua Hai (Shree 420) Bollywood has consistently
delivered rain songs that remain etched in memory. Responding to the mood of
the times, the rain songs are getting increasingly sensual every year.
It is hard to believe
that Bollywood Translations with nearly 200 songs in its archive does not
feature even one rain song. This oversight became glaringly obvious earlier
this month with the release of Bheegi Saree from the upcoming film Param
Sundari. The sizzling on-screen chemistry between Sidharth Malhotra and
Janhvi Kapoor is impossible to miss, elevated by evocative lyrics, sensuous
visuals, and an infectious melody. The song has already gone viral across
social media platforms, and with the film slated for release on August 29,
2025, it is poised to break viewership records.
As I write this,
Mumbai is experiencing a monsoon downpour, which makes it an ideal occasion to
finally correct the omission.

Meaning of Difficult Words
Chhaila = Dandy
Fitrat = Character
Harkat = Undesirable
actions
Nazrein Churana = To
avert one’s eyes
